Salman Khan's Security Breached Twice By Unknown People At Galaxy Apartment In Bandra

Security concerns surrounding Bollywood superstar Salman Khan have resurfaced, with Mumbai Police detaining two individuals—one man and one woman—for attempting to unlawfully enter the actor’s residence at Galaxy Apartments in Bandra (West).

According to police officials, the incidents occurred on Tuesday and Wednesday this week, when the accused made separate attempts to breach the high-security premises of the actor’s home. The individuals have been identified as Jitendra Kumar Singh (23) and Isha Chhabra (32).

The first incident reportedly took place on Tuesday, May 20, at around 7:15 p.m., when an unidentified person entered the premises without authorization. Police responded swiftly upon receiving the alert and detained the suspect for questioning.

Authorities have not confirmed whether the attempt was linked to previous threats made against the actor. However, this development comes in the wake of several alarming incidents, including death threats allegedly issued by the Bishnoi gang, which had already placed Salman Khan’s security under heightened scrutiny.

In light of the attempted breach, police have further strengthened security measures around the Galaxy Apartment and have launched a comprehensive investigation into the motives of the two detained individuals.

Mumbai Police continue to monitor the situation closely, and officials have assured that every effort is being made to ensure the actor’s safety.
